DONNELLSON - The Central Lee 7th and 8th graders combined in a middle school football game Tuesday night and downed Van Buren 22-8.

Brett Cook was 2 of 5 passing for 8 yards. Cook also had 70 yards on the ground. Gage Van Ausdall had 69 yards on five carries and Colton Taft had 16 yards on five carries. Carson Morrison had 24 yards and a rushing touchdown in a '5th' quarter

Davis led Central Lee with four solo tackles and two assists. Cook had three solo tackles and an assist
Morrison had four solo tackles and an interception. Owen Swan had a solo tackle and scored a defensive TD on a fumble recovery

The Central Lee Middle School football team is now 2-0 on the season. They will be at home on Thursday, Sept. 23, 2021 vs. West Burlington/ND. Kickoff is at 5pm.There will be two games on this night.

“Our guys gave another great team effort to pick up another victory. Our offense battled through some penalties but got the job done in the first half. Our line is really learning to sustain blocks opening up good holes for our running backs," said coach Kritter Hayes

“The team played hard and we played a lot of different players on each side of the ball. Our kickoff team set the tone by not allowing Van Buren good field position and did that throughout the game once again. We are proud of how things are progressing with this group," said head coach Kent Brisby
